La advertencia de almacenamiento en caché del navegador en PageSpeed Insights significa que debe agregar encabezados de control de caché a esos recursos para que se almacenen en caché correctamente.
Por ejemplo, en Apache puede agregar esto a su archivo .htaccess.
Conjunto de encabezado Cache-Control “max-age = 84600, public”
- ¿Cuál es el mejor idioma para crear un chatbot en un sitio web?
- ¿Cuál debería preferir el sitio web de WordPress o la codificación escrita a mano?
- Cómo mejorar el SEO de un sitio web de una sola página y bajo contenido de texto
- ¿Cuál es la diferencia entre 'return false' y 'return' cuando se intenta salir de una función?
- Cómo cambiar el nombre de la etiqueta HTML en JavaScript
En Nginx puede agregar esto a su configuración de Nginx.
ubicación ~ * \. (js | css | png | jpg | jpeg | gif | ico) $ {caduca 2d; add_header Cache-Control “public, no-transform”; }
O si usa un CDN como KeyCDN, los encabezados se agregarán automáticamente en sus activos.
El problema surge cuando tienes servicios externos sobre los cuales no tienes control. Aquí hay dos buenos ejemplos de cómo solucionar la advertencia de “aprovechar el almacenamiento en caché del navegador”.
- Analítica local: se corrigió la advertencia “Aprovechar el almacenamiento en caché del navegador”.
- Google PageSpeed Insights – Puntuación 100/100 con WordPress
Veo en su captura de pantalla que publicó, aunque algunos de los recursos provienen de gravatar y Twitter. Desafortunadamente, si los está utilizando, no puede controlar sus encabezados HTTP.